Former Saints Defensive Coordinator Greg Williams was very apologetic and has been reinstated to coach in the NFL. He has accepted the position as Defensive coordinator with the Tennessee Titans. I'm sure the NFL will be watching closely. At the same time the Saints have interviewed the first person for their vacant Defensive Coordinator position. Throughout his career, rock legend Jimmy Page has never been much for publicity. However, journalist Brad Tolinski has been fortunate enough to interview the guitar god many times over the past 20 years and has compiled those chats into a new book, ‘Light & Shade: Conversations with Jimmy Page.’
